Output 684f44fbca1db8aa144c9e6da3614ee62b16a16a36c95768cc7c7c6e21606f31:0

value
1845000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2bdfac6ae6c6535e3d0c43fb533f3625598ef8b OP_EQUAL
address
3Hz7nhjkgzDuadDeDFfdjy32pWz33UK1sn
transaction
684f44fbca1db8aa144c9e6da3614ee62b16a16a36c95768cc7c7c6e21606f31
spent
true